Review of No Postage Necessary (2018) by Frank Scheck for The Hollywood Reporter — 04 Jul 2018
There's nary a believable moment, emotionally or otherwise, in No Postage Necessary, which also suffers from its overly treacly musical score composed by Closshey. The film bears as much relation to real life as cryptocurrency does to hard cash.
